How does a sloped Lakewood backyard affect patio installation?
Slope affects finished elevation, drainage pitch, step placement, base depth, and where the patio can sit comfortably. A patio built without reading the grade may collect water, feel awkward near doors, or create uneven transitions into lawn, walkways, or garden areas.
What patio surface works best when outdoor furniture needs to sit level?
Pavers, stone, and concrete can all support outdoor furniture when the base and pitch are planned correctly. Furniture stability depends less on the material name and more on surface flatness, joint treatment, compaction, drainage, and whether the patio has enough usable room around seating.
When should an older patio be rebuilt instead of extended?
Rebuilding usually makes more sense when the old patio is sinking, cracked, pitched poorly, or too awkwardly shaped to support furniture. Extending a failing surface can carry the same drainage or elevation problems into the new section and make the yard feel patched together.
Can patio design and build services include steps or walkway connections?
Yes. Steps, walkways, garden borders, and patio landings should often be planned together, especially on yards with elevation changes. Coordinating these elements helps create safer movement, cleaner drainage, and better transitions between the house, patio, lawn, and outdoor living areas.
Why does hardscape finishing and sealing matter for paver or stone patios?
Finish and sealing can help protect certain paver and stone surfaces from staining, joint loss, weather exposure, and daily wear. The right approach depends on the material, drainage, sun exposure, snowmelt, and how much maintenance the homeowner wants over time.
